About Catherine E. Burns
Catherine E. Burns is a scholar working on Nature and Landscape Conservation, Ecology, Global and Planetary Change, Management, Monitoring, Policy and Law and Atmospheric Science, having authored 24 papers that have together received 1.1k indexed citations. Recurring topics across this work include Ecology and Vegetation Dynamics Studies (14 papers), Wildlife Ecology and Conservation (10 papers), Rangeland and Wildlife Management (6 papers), Animal Ecology and Behavior Studies (4 papers), Rangeland Management and Livestock Ecology (4 papers), Hydrology and Sediment Transport Processes (4 papers), Geological formations and processes (3 papers) and Geology and Paleoclimatology Research (3 papers). The work is most often cited by research in Nature and Landscape Conservation (551 citations), Ecological Modeling (192 citations), Ecology (637 citations), Earth-Surface Processes (124 citations) and Global and Planetary Change (339 citations). Catherine E. Burns has collaborated with scholars based in United States, South Africa and United Kingdom. Frequent co-authors include Oswald J. Schmitz, Kevin M. Johnston, Melinda D. Smith, Scott L. Collins, Nigel P. Mountney, Eric Post, David M. Hodgson, Luca Colombera, Alan K. Knapp and Kevin Kirkman. Their work appears in journals such as BioScience, Oecologia, Ecology, Landscape Ecology and Geomorphology.
